Nitrile Gloves: A Fusion of Durability and Dexterity
Nitrile gloves stand out amongst other options in various applications due to their impressive combination of durability and dexterity.
Their robust material resists tearing, punctures, and abrasion, making them ideal for handling hazardous substances and demanding tasks. {Moreover, nitrile's inherent flexibility allows for a wide range of motion, ensuring a comfortable grip and precise control, even when working with fine details. This makes them an excellent choice for professionals in industries such as healthcare, manufacturing, and research.
- {Furthermore, nitrile gloves offer superior chemical resistance compared to latex or vinyl gloves. They are particularly effective against a broad spectrum of solvents, oils, and acids, providing essential protection for workers who work with them daily .
- The non-allergenic nature of nitrile also makes it a popular choice for individuals who experience sensitivities to latex.
In conclusion, the durability and dexterity offered by nitrile gloves make them an invaluable asset in a variety of settings. Their resistance to tearing, punctures, abrasion, and chemicals, combined with their exceptional grip, makes them a top choice for professionals who require both protection and precision.

Safeguarding Health with Nitrile: Best Practices for Use
Nitrile gloves provide a critical barrier against biological agents in a range of healthcare and industrial settings. To optimize their effectiveness, it's vital to follow best practices for their use and disposal.
Always choose the appropriate size nitrile glove to ensure a snug fit. This helps minimize the risk of tears or punctures that could expose you to harmful substances.
Scrutinize gloves carefully before use for any imperfections, such as holes, cracks, or degradation. Damaged gloves should never be used.
Practice proper sanitization before donning your gloves to eliminate the introduction of contaminants.
Don on gloves with clean hands, avoiding touching the inner side of the glove after opening.
When removing gloves, deconstruct them carefully to avoid contamination from the outer surface. Dispose of used gloves in a designated bin, following local regulations for infectious.
By adhering to these best practices, you can effectively utilize nitrile gloves as a strong line of defense against potential health risks.
